For the #Pumpkin drawing


Yes, ofc i had to draw Saci Pererรช in this for a different reason. There's a holiday made out of him celebrated in some cities in Southeastern Brazil that serves as an Brazilian alternative to Halloween. The reason why this holiday was made is because the people who made it think Brazilians are valuing American culture more than their own culture... which can be justified, because America has been proeminent on Brazil for a long time and it's a major ally of Israel. Although Halloween is not technically American because it's origins trace back to celtic traditions. Do your research!
